ALEXANDRIA, Va., July 9 -- United States Patent no. 12,356,461, issued on July 8, was assigned to TELEFONAKTIEBOLAGET LM ERICSSON (PUBL) (Stockholm).
"Random access channel (RACH) process for integrated access and backhaul (IAB) networks" was invented by Behrooz Makki (Pixbo, Sweden) and Erik Dahlman (Stockholm).
According to the abstract* released by the U.S. Patent & Trademark Office: "Performing random access process. In one aspect, there is a method performed by a network function. The method comprises the network function generating system information and the network function broadcasting the system information.
